Our Coupe du Tsar® Baltic smoked salmon is made with the most tender part of the fillet. Fished in the Baltic Sea, close to the Polish coast, this wild salmon is commonly referred to as ‘Baltic Blonde Salmon’ because of its very light colour, which is due to a diet rich in herring and sprat. The texture and flavour of this salmon are simply indescribable. Wild, filleted salmon, salted by hand with sea salt, and delicately smoked over beechwood, then hung vertically in a traditional oven.
